Dinner last night was the epitome of my experimental cooking. A food shop shy of a decent meal, my kitchen led me to this. 


What I found in my kitchen:
1/4 of a red cabbage
A carrot
A courgette
2 & 1/2 chicken fillets
Pasta (though I wanted rice or potatoes)
Paprika
Smokey BBQ sauce

I sliced up the chicken and while it was frying with a generous sprinkle of paprika, I grated the carrot & courgette and sliced the cabbage. When I was happy with the chicken, I threw in the veg and then a dollop of BBQ sauce. 

We ate it because we were hungry but it wasn't great. The soggy cabbage highlighted how soggy the breadcrumb coating on the chicken had gone. The sauce was tasty though.
